South Lenoir was not able to break out of their rough patch on Wednesday as the team picked up their fourth straight loss. They fell just short of the North Lenoir Hawks by a score of 2-1. That's two games in a row now that the Blue Devils have lost by just one goal.
Their goal came courtesy of
Jethro Gonzalez, who's now up to six this season.
South Lenoir's defeat dropped their record down to 7-5-1. As for North Lenoir, their win bumped their record up to 6-7.
Both teams are looking forward to the support of their home crowds in their upcoming games. South Lenoir will square off against East Duplin at 5:00 p.m. on Friday. South Lenoir is strutting in with some offensive muscle as they've averaged 4.4 goals per game this season. As for North Lenoir, they will take on James Kenan at 6:00 p.m. on Thursday. James Kenan will roll in looking for their fourth straight victory, something North Lenoir surely won't give up without a fight.
